Obverse description Central relief depiction of an ornate 19th-century French public letterbox, decorated with fluted columns, scrollwork, and a domed top bearing the RF monogram, with the inscriptions POSTES, Lettres, and LEVEE EST FAITE on its face. The legend MUSEE DE LA POSTE arcs across the upper field and PARIS across the lower, all within a beaded border.
